Combating Multidrug-Resistant Enterococcal Infections: Current Management Strategies and Emerging Therapeutic Approaches

Multidrug-resistant enterococci (MDR-E), particularly Enterococcus faecium and Enterococcus faecalis, have emerged as major nosocomial pathogens responsible for severe infections such as bloodstream infections, endocarditis, urinary tract infections, and intra-abdominal infections. The increasing prevalence of vancomycin-resistant enterococci (VRE) and the emergence of strains resistant to last-line agents such as linezolid and daptomycin have significantly limited therapeutic options. Enterococci exhibit remarkable genomic plasticity and can acquire resistance determinants via horizontal gene transfer, enabling rapid dissemination in hospital environments. Globally, the prevalence of VRE has increased dramatically over the past two decades, posing significant clinical and economic challenges. This review provides a comprehensive overview of the epidemiology, molecular mechanisms of resistance, clinical impact, and current management strategies for MDR enterococcal infections. In addition, emerging therapeutic approaches such as novel oxazolidinones, lipoglycopeptides, antimicrobial peptides, bacteriophage therapy, and combination antibiotic therapy are discussed. Effective management of MDR enterococcal infections requires a multidisciplinary approach that integrates antimicrobial stewardship, infection control measures, and ongoing research into innovative therapeutic strategies.
